Local fire departments fight house fire

Smoke could be seen for miles coming from the east side of Brownfield on US 380 and Pecan Dr. when a grass fire overtook a shed, a house and two vehicles on Wednesday afternoon August 12, around 3:35 p.m. The dispatch call came in for Brownfield Fire & Rescue in reference to a shed on fire. When the fire crew arrived at the location the house, shed and two vehicles were in flames. One fire fighter and a Terry County Sheriff’s Deputy began to use shovels on the south side to contain the grass fire and prevent spreading. The fire crew worked to extinguish the fire, however with no fire hydrant nearby they were running out of water, so two firefighters returned to the station to retrieve two more trucks.

Healthy Lawns and Healthy Waters program helps Texans save water, money

Lawncare doesn’t just affect lawns — it can also impact the water quality in local watersheds. The Healthy Lawns and Healthy Waters, or HLHW, program is helping residents better understand that connection to improve water quality and save time and money. Now in its fourth year, this science-based community education program has seen positive results. Participants are adopting many of the management practices taught during workshops and reducing their use of nitrogen and phosphorus.
